Geographic and Strategic Positioning in Shanghai

East China Normal University (ECNU) is strategically situated in Shanghai, a global financial hub and one of China's most dynamic municipalities. Its presence in this megacity provides unparalleled access to resources, industry partnerships, and a diverse talent pool. ECNU operates across two main campuses, located in the Minhang and Putuo districts, each contributing to the university's expansive academic and research infrastructure.

Shanghai's climate is subtropical monsoon, characterized by hot, humid summers and cool, damp winters, influencing the daily life and research activities on campus, particularly in fields like environmental science and agriculture. A Legacy Forged Through Mergers and Evolution

The institutional history of ECNU is a testament to academic consolidation and adaptation. Officially established in 1951, its genesis lies in the strategic merger of Great China University (founded 1924) and Kwang Hua University (founded 1925). This union created a more robust academic entity.

However, the university's historical lineage extends even further, with foundational elements tracing back to St. John's College, established in 1879. This deep historical bedrock has imbued ECNU with a rich academic tradition and a legacy of educational excellence.

Over the decades, the university has continuously evolved, adapting its curriculum and research focus to meet the changing needs of China and the world, transforming from its constituent parts into a comprehensive modern university.

Cultivating Intellectual Capital and National Advancement

ECNU's significance extends far beyond its physical campuses; it is a crucial contributor to China's intellectual capital and national development strategies. Its affiliation with the Ministry of Education and co-funding by the Shanghai Municipal People's Government underscore its national importance. Furthermore, its inclusion in Project 211, Project 985, and the Double First-Class Construction initiative highlights its status as a premier institution.

These government-backed programs are designed to elevate select universities to world-class standards, providing substantial resources for research, faculty development, and infrastructure enhancement. ECNU's role is to foster high-level talent and conduct pioneering research that addresses critical societal challenges, thereby contributing to China's economic, social, and technological progress.

A Comprehensive Academic Ecosystem

The organizational structure of ECNU is designed for depth and breadth in academic inquiry. It comprises 22 distinct schools, colleges, and institutes, each dedicated to specific fields of study. This intricate network allows for specialized research and interdisciplinary collaboration.

Students can engage with a wide spectrum of disciplines, ranging from fundamental sciences and advanced engineering to the humanities, social sciences, and fine arts.
